About CH4 0AH: area rating, property, schools and local change

CH4 0AH is a postcode in Pen-y-ffordd, Flintshire, Wales, Wales. This postcode area guide brings together crime, schools, demographics, property prices, planning applications, HMO licences and roadworks near CH4 0AH, then scores the surrounding small area 47/100 - bottom 35% nationally across 8 matched LocaleIQ domains.

The strongest signals around CH4 0AH are jobs and property market signals, while local prosperity is the main area to examine before moving, renting or buying here. LocaleIQ uses these local signals as a practical area rating rather than a single raw statistic, so read the score alongside the detailed map layers and source records.

The demographic profile for CH4 0AH is based on Flintshire 015 Census 2021. It covers 11,670 residents, 734 people per square kilometre. The median age is around 39, helping show whether the area skews younger, family-sized or older. Housing tenure is 70% owner-occupied, 15% privately rented, 15% social rented, useful context for renters, buyers and landlords comparing the local property market. On the official Wales neighbourhood wellbeing index the area ranks in decile 5/10.

For property prices near CH4 0AH, LocaleIQ uses Land Registry sold-price evidence for the CH4 postcode district. The latest median sold price is £270k from 110 rolling sales, down 3.6% month-on-month. The Property tab separates flats, terraced, semi-detached and detached homes where enough sales exist.
